Size

A L-shaped couch can be the center of any room. It can transform it into a relaxing cinema or a relaxing sitting space. It can also be used to separate the living area from a dining or working space. Its size is ideal for larger spaces. A smaller model will be able to work in smaller areas. However, it's important to keep the other furniture in the space to a minimum so that the sofa doesn't get overbearing.

When choosing a small l shape sofa, it's recommended to measure the space first to make sure the sofa will fit. Interior designer Bri Ushery suggests tapessing the dimensions of the sleeper sofa l shaped to the floor to gauge how it will fit in your space. This will prevent unpleasant surprises later on and make it easier to visualise your space prior to making a purchase.

Comfort

Whether you're hosting friends for drinks, dinner, the chance to watch a movie or spending time with your family, comfort is essential. A comfortable l-shaped sofa small can add style to any living space. It can seat more than a regular three- or two-seater couch and is an excellent alternative to a chaise or ottoman. Some L-shaped couches have recliners, making them perfect for intimate film nights. They can also be transformed into a bed for guests.

Before purchasing an L-shaped sofa be sure to measure the room and take into account the dimensions of any hallways or doors which the furniture will have to traverse. Trying to force large pieces of furniture through narrow spaces could cause scratches, dents and even structural damage. To avoid this, you can draw the outline of your new couch on the floor or mark its height on the wall to get a clearer idea of how it will fit within your space.

Consider the color and fabric of the upholstery when shopping for an L-shaped sofa. Choose a fabric to match your living room decor and your lifestyle. For instance, if pet-friendly or spend the majority of your time at home, opt for a sturdy leather sofa that is resistant to staining and is simple to clean. If you want more of a relaxed look, opt for a chenille fabric or velvet upholstery. The fabric you choose is crucial because it will impact the way your sofa appears and feels as time passes. Also, make sure to rotate your cushions and cushions regularly to spread wear evenly. To keep your sofa fresh, ensure that you have enough airflow in your living space.

Material

The fabric you select for your small, l-shaped sofa is important to its comfort and style. Consider how much time is spent in your living space and how often you'll be cleaning the fabric. Synthetic fabrics can be utilized in areas with high traffic because they are durable and easy to clean. If you prefer the natural appearance of fabrics, think about a suede or linen fabric. They are also easy to clean and come in a variety of colors and textures.
